Popular Welder’s Qualifications
Despite the fact that the American Welding Society’s standard CW (Certified Welder) card paves the way for almost all positions, a number of industries require their own specific certificate. A handful of the most-common of them are listed below.
- American Petroleum Institute Certification for welders who deal with pipelines in the oil and gas field
- ASME Certification for individuals that focus on boiler and pressurized containers
- Certified Welding Instructor and Senior Certified Welding Instructor Certifications for inspectors and senior inspectors
- CW Certificates to become a Certified Welder

This table displays pay and job estimates for welding professionals in the State of South Carolina through 2022.
| South Carolina | Employment | |||
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2012 | 2022 | Change | Annual Job Openings | |
| Welders, Cutters, Solderers, and Brazers | 5,710 | 6,230 | 9% | 190 |
| South Carolina | Annual Salary | ||
|---|---|---|---|
| Low | Median | High | |
| Welders, Cutters, Solderers, and Brazers |
$25,200 | $34,800 | $50,200 |
Source: O*Net Online

Certification by the AWS is probably the most essential area that will help you select the best courses. In cases where the training school is endorsed by these organizations, you ought to also look into some other variables including:
- Attempt to find courses that comply with AWS SENSE standards
- Be sure the college trains with tools that fits present industry requirements
- Find out if the school supplies financial support
- Make sure that the school’s curriculum provides training in GTAW, SMAW, pipe welding and GMAW
